V190 CVV is a 2000 Suzuki Wagon-r+ in Green with a 996c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.

Across all 2000 Suzuki Wagon-r+ models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.3% with a typical mileage of 59,123 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Suzuki Wagon-r+ f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 28,567 recorded failures. If you're considering buying V190 CVV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Suzuki Wagon-r+ typ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 26 years old, this Suzuki Wagon-r+ is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
